Also known as 'Munch Mobile' outside Japan, Joyful Road, released by SNK in 1983, is a quirky driving game where players control a car with extendable arms. The goal is to navigate roads and grab food items, while avoiding obstacles. Its unusual concept and challenging gameplay made it a memorable arcade title.
